See sections below for more information The gene
Smt3 activating enzyme 2 is referred to in FlyBase by the symbol
Dmel\Uba2 (CG7528, FBgn0029113). It is a protein_coding_gene from
Drosophila melanogaster . There is experimental evidence that it has the
molecular function : protein binding. There is experimental evidence that it is involved in the
biological process : humoral immune response; protein sumoylation; positive regulation of NF-kappaB transcription factor activity.
15 alleles are reported . The
phenotypes of these alleles are annotated with: eye disc; eye; optic lobe; adult head; embryonic/larval fat body; imaginal disc; ommatidium; embryonic/larval hemocoel; pigment cell. It has
one annotated transcript and
one annotated polypeptide .
Protein features are: Molybdenum cofactor biosynthesis, MoeB; NAD(P)-binding domain; UBA/THIF-type NAD/FAD binding fold; Ubiquitin-activating enzyme; Ubiquitin-activating enzyme repeat; Ubiquitin-activating enzyme, E1, active site; Ubiquitin-like 1 activating enzyme, catalytic cysteine domain. Summary of modENCODE Temporal Expression Profile: Temporal profile ranges from a peak of very high expression to a trough of moderate expression. Peak expression observed within 00-06 hour embryonic stages. Summary of FlyAtlas Anatomical Expression Data: High or moderate levels of expression observed in all larval and adult organs/tissues. Expression at high levels in the following post-embryonic organs or tissues: larval central nervous system, larval salivary gland, larval trachea, adult ovary. Expression at moderate levels in the following post-embryonic organs or tissues: adult head, adult eye, adult central nervous system, adult crop, larval/adult midgut, larval/adult hindgut, larval/adult Malpighian tubules, adult heart, larval/adult fat body, adult salivary gland, adult spermathecae, adult male reproductive system, larval/adult carcass. Additional Descriptive Data
During embryonic cycles 10-14 protein was detected distributes around the cortex during mitotic divisions but concentrated in the nuclei during interphase. In later embryos postcellularization protein was detected in the cytoplasm of mitotic cells and primarily in the nuclei of interphase cells. No substantial colocalization with Septins was observed. During oogenesis
Uba2 protein was detected in the nuclei of oocytes and of the follicle cells in the germarium.

Other Comments Expression is enriched in embryonic gonads.
Identification: Yeast two-hybrid screen for proteins that interact with the
pnut ,
Sep1 or
Sep2 proteins.
Uba2 interacts with
Sep1 and
Sep2 in the two-hybrid system and does not interact with
pnut .
